1100
1100
WXE_EXTERN WXEGLDETACHOBJECTARB weglDetachObjectARB;
1101
1101
typedef GLhandleARB (APIENTRY * WXEGLCREATESHADEROBJECTARB)(GLenum);
1102
1102
WXE_EXTERN WXEGLCREATESHADEROBJECTARB weglCreateShaderObjectARB;
1103
typedef void (APIENTRY * WXEGLSHADERSOURCEARB)(GLhandleARB,GLsizei,const GLchar **,const GLint *);
1104
WXE_EXTERN WXEGLSHADERSOURCEARB weglShaderSourceARB;
1105
typedef void (APIENTRY * WXEGLCOMPILESHADERARB)(GLhandleARB);
1106
WXE_EXTERN WXEGLCOMPILESHADERARB weglCompileShaderARB;
1103
1107
typedef GLhandleARB (APIENTRY * WXEGLCREATEPROGRAMOBJECTARB)();
1104
1108
WXE_EXTERN WXEGLCREATEPROGRAMOBJECTARB weglCreateProgramObjectARB;
1105
1109
typedef void (APIENTRY * WXEGLATTACHOBJECTARB)(GLhandleARB,GLhandleARB);
1106
1110
WXE_EXTERN WXEGLATTACHOBJECTARB weglAttachObjectARB;
1111
typedef void (APIENTRY * WXEGLLINKPROGRAMARB)(GLhandleARB);
1112
WXE_EXTERN WXEGLLINKPROGRAMARB weglLinkProgramARB;
1107
1113
typedef void (APIENTRY * WXEGLUSEPROGRAMOBJECTARB)(GLhandleARB);
1108
1114
WXE_EXTERN WXEGLUSEPROGRAMOBJECTARB weglUseProgramObjectARB;
1115
typedef void (APIENTRY * WXEGLVALIDATEPROGRAMARB)(GLhandleARB);
1116
WXE_EXTERN WXEGLVALIDATEPROGRAMARB weglValidateProgramARB;
1109
1117
typedef void (APIENTRY * WXEGLGETOBJECTPARAMETERFVARB)(GLhandleARB,GLenum,GLfloat *);
1110
1118
WXE_EXTERN WXEGLGETOBJECTPARAMETERFVARB weglGetObjectParameterfvARB;
1111
1119
typedef void (APIENTRY * WXEGLGETOBJECTPARAMETERIVARB)(GLhandleARB,GLenum,GLint *);
1114
1122
WXE_EXTERN WXEGLGETINFOLOGARB weglGetInfoLogARB;
1115
1123
typedef void (APIENTRY * WXEGLGETATTACHEDOBJECTSARB)(GLhandleARB,GLsizei,GLsizei *,GLhandleARB *);
1116
1124
WXE_EXTERN WXEGLGETATTACHEDOBJECTSARB weglGetAttachedObjectsARB;
1125
typedef GLint (APIENTRY * WXEGLGETUNIFORMLOCATIONARB)(GLhandleARB,const GLchar *);
1126
WXE_EXTERN WXEGLGETUNIFORMLOCATIONARB weglGetUniformLocationARB;
1127
typedef void (APIENTRY * WXEGLGETACTIVEUNIFORMARB)(GLhandleARB,GLuint,GLsizei,GLsizei *,GLint *,GLenum *,GLchar *);
1128
WXE_EXTERN WXEGLGETACTIVEUNIFORMARB weglGetActiveUniformARB;
1129
typedef void (APIENTRY * WXEGLGETUNIFORMFVARB)(GLhandleARB,GLint,GLfloat *);
1130
WXE_EXTERN WXEGLGETUNIFORMFVARB weglGetUniformfvARB;
1131
typedef void (APIENTRY * WXEGLGETUNIFORMIVARB)(GLhandleARB,GLint,GLint *);
1132
WXE_EXTERN WXEGLGETUNIFORMIVARB weglGetUniformivARB;
1133
typedef void (APIENTRY * WXEGLGETSHADERSOURCEARB)(GLhandleARB,GLsizei,GLsizei *,GLchar *);
1134
WXE_EXTERN WXEGLGETSHADERSOURCEARB weglGetShaderSourceARB;
1135
typedef void (APIENTRY * WXEGLBINDATTRIBLOCATIONARB)(GLhandleARB,GLuint,const GLchar *);
1136
WXE_EXTERN WXEGLBINDATTRIBLOCATIONARB weglBindAttribLocationARB;
1137
typedef void (APIENTRY * WXEGLGETACTIVEATTRIBARB)(GLhandleARB,GLuint,GLsizei,GLsizei *,GLint *,GLenum *,GLchar *);
1138
WXE_EXTERN WXEGLGETACTIVEATTRIBARB weglGetActiveAttribARB;
1139
typedef GLint (APIENTRY * WXEGLGETATTRIBLOCATIONARB)(GLhandleARB,const GLchar *);
1140
WXE_EXTERN WXEGLGETATTRIBLOCATIONARB weglGetAttribLocationARB;
1117
1141
typedef void (APIENTRY * WXEGLDRAWARRAYSINSTANCEDARB)(GLenum,GLint,GLsizei,GLsizei);
1118
1142
WXE_EXTERN WXEGLDRAWARRAYSINSTANCEDARB weglDrawArraysInstancedARB;
1119
1143
typedef void (APIENTRY * WXEGLDRAWELEMENTSINSTANCEDARB)(GLenum,GLsizei,GLenum,const GLvoid *,GLsizei);